Justice McNULTY delivered the opinion of the court:

Following a jury trial, defendants Arthur Brown and Michael Harper were each found guilty of two counts of first degree murder and one count of arson. Each defendant was sentenced to natural life imprisonment with Brown's sentence to run concurrently with a seven-year term for arson and Harper's sentence to run concurrently with a 30-year term for arson. Both defendants appeal.
